
AWS Lambda / Serverless Framework 速習ハンズオン

実務で急に関わることにもなりやすい「AWS Lambda」や「サーバレス」の基本から、「Serverless Framework」を使った実践的な開発まで、手を動かしてスピーディに学びましょう!

4.27 (439 reviews)
Software Engineering
AWS Lambda / Serverless Framework 速習ハンズオン
4 122
3 hours
Aug 2024
last update
regular price

What you will learn

AWS Lambda の概要

Serverless Framework の基本的な使い方

Webhook を使った Slack 通知

IAM Role による AWS のリソース間のアクセス

AWS でのサーバレスな Web アプリケーションの典型構成

Infrastructure as Code と CloudFormation の概要

Why take this course?

🚀 AWS Lambda / Serverless Framework 速習ハンズオン 📚

コース headline:

実務で急に関わることにもなりやすい「AWS Lambda」や「サーバレス」の基本から、「Serverless Framework」を使った実践的な開発まで、手を動かしてスピーディに学びましょう!


AWS Lambda は、サーバレスなアプリケーション実行環境として最も有名と言えるサービスであり、近年では多くのプロジェクトで採用されるようになっています。そんな AWS Lambda で実践的な開発をするためには、Serverless Framework などのフレームワークを使うことも多く、実務でその知識が必要になることも多々あります。

しかし、プログラミングの学習課程や研修などで、AWS Lambda や Serverless Framework まで学ぶケースは多くは存在せず、特に AWS の知識・経験が少ない方からは、「Lambda とは?」「サーバレスは何よりする必要あり?」「Serverless Framework の serverless.yml って何?」といった基本的な疑問を耳にすることが多いです。

このコースでは、そもそも AWS Lambda の普段から逃れ出せないポイントや、サーバレスの概念、Serverless Framework の使い方をクリアに解説します。これを通じて、AWS Lambda の基本から、Serverless Framework を用いた実践的な開発までを学びましょう。

🔹 基本から応用へ

  • AWS Lambda とは何か、サーバレスのメリットとデメリットを理解する
  • Serverless Framework のインストールや設定方法を学ぶ
  • serverless.ymf の基本的な構成を掌握する

🔹 実践的なアプリケーション開発

  • Systems Manager Parameter Store から DynamoDB まで、AWS サービスを活用した関数の開発
  • API Gateway を使った HTTP イベントソースの設定
  • CloudFormation を用いたインフラストラクチャの自動デプロイメント
  • S3 バケットと連携したアプリケーションの実装
  • AWS SDK を利用したコードの実際の実行

🔹 必見のキーワード

  • AWS Lambda, Serverless Framework

🔹 更新履歴

  • 2023/04/23:S3 バケットの構築についての内容追加
  • 2023/06/20:npx serverless deploy のエラーについての情報追加


  • AWS Lambda の基本から応用的な知識を身につける
  • Serverless Framework を使った実際のプロジェクトを実装する能力を習得する
  • サーバレスアーキテクチャに必要なAWSサービスを理解し、組み合わせて利用できるようになる


  • AWS Lambda や Serverless Framework に興味があり、基礎から始めたいと考える開発者
  • AWS を使ってプロジェクトを展開したいと思っているエンドエンド開発者
  • 現在サーバレスアーキテクチャを導入検討中の企業员、システムエンジニア


  • 理論だけでなく、実際にハンズオンで学ぶ
  • 最新の更新や追記情報を常に取り入れています

🤝 今すぐコースへの登録を! 🤝 AWS Lambda / Serverless Framework の世界への第一歩を踏み出しましょう!実務で必要なスキルを身につけ、あなたのキャリアを次の단계に進めません。

Our review

Overview of the Course:

The course has been designed to provide learners with a practical understanding of the Serverless Framework, specifically focusing on AWS Lambda and its integration with other services. The content is delivered in a way that can be grasped within a relatively short time frame, which is approximately 3 hours according to recent reviews. The course emphasizes hands-on learning, allowing students to apply what they learn directly into practice.

Key Takeaways:

  • Practical Approach: The course covers the practical use of serverless frameworks, with a focus on AWS Lambda, which is a popular choice in industry for scalable, event-driven applications.
  • Local Development Environment: Unlike other courses that solely focus on developing within the AWS Console, this course also teaches how to develop and test locally, which is crucial for debugging and understanding the workflow before deploying to AWS.
  • Hands-On Experience: Learners have the opportunity to build a Lambda function that sends notifications through Slack, providing a tangible skill set.
  • Complementary Learning: The course allows learners to use external resources such as ChatGPT to fill in gaps where explanations are missing or incomplete.
  • Real-World Application: The course covers the creation of serverless web applications and integrates Infrastructure as Code (IaC) practices, which are essential for modern development workflows.
  • Foundational Knowledge: Learners gain knowledge on using Cloud9, understanding WebHooks, and setting up AWS Lambda functions with necessary configurations.


  • Time Efficiency: The course content is concise and can be completed in a short time, making it suitable for busy schedules.
  • Clear Instructions: The steps provided are generally clear and well-explained, facilitating easy understanding of the concepts and practical implementation.
  • Supportive Community: The QA responses are thorough and timely, helping learners to progress without encountering obstacles that would stall their learning process.
  • Comprehensive Coverage: The course covers a range of topics from basic AWS Lambda concepts to advanced application deployment, ensuring a well-rounded understanding of serverless architectures.
  • Ease of Understanding: The explanations are presented in a way that is easy to understand for learners who may be new to the development field or serverless technologies.


  • Some Gaps in Documentation: A few areas, such as AWS Lambda region settings and command line usage, require additional research by the learner to fully grasp the necessary steps.
  • Occasional Assumptions: The course assumes familiarity with some concepts, which might not be explicitly stated, potentially leaving newcomers at a disadvantage.
  • Incomplete Explanations: Some commands and processes are not fully explained in the course materials, but can be supplemented with external resources like ChatGPT.

Final Verdict:

This course is highly recommended for individuals looking to understand and implement AWS Lambda within their serverless projects. It provides a comprehensive overview of the technology, with a strong focus on practical application and hands-on learning. While there are a few areas where learners may need to supplement the course material with additional research or external help, overall, the course offers significant value for those aiming to upskill in serverless technologies. The positive feedback from recent reviews underscores its effectiveness as an educational tool for beginners and intermediate users alike.



AWS Lambda / Serverless Framework 速習ハンズオン - Price chart


AWS Lambda / Serverless Framework 速習ハンズオン - Ratings chart

Enrollment distribution

AWS Lambda / Serverless Framework 速習ハンズオン - Distribution chart
udemy ID
course created date
course indexed date
course submited by